Transaction 51b6815b37420c2071bd804ccb8ce83bea56e2b65f03e87f3e8a363a49f54dd2
1 Input
1 Output
-
51b6815b37420c2071bd804ccb8ce83bea56e2b65f03e87f3e8a363a49f54dd2:0
- value
- 6616020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62ebe30774b234d5b83c8c5d6e6cc69a2368df4a OP_EQUAL
- address
- 3Ai4j3iLrLfU2p9JLA3SC3eWphainnfYC9